#575534 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#575534 is composed of 34.1% red, 33.3% green and 20.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 2.3% magenta, 40.2% yellow and 65.9% black. It has a hue angle of 56.6 degrees, a saturation of 25.2% and a lightness of 27.3%. #575534 color hex could be obtained by blending #aeaa68 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

#575534 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#575534 has RGB values of R:87, G:85, B:52 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.02, Y:0.4, K:0.66. Its decimal value is 5723444.
